Common Renovation Projects That Need a Dumpster

Almost every renovation project generates more waste than homeowners expect. Here are some of the most common projects we support in Paradise Valley and across Arizona:

  • Kitchen remodels — cabinets, countertops, flooring, drywall, and fixtures all need to go
  • Bathroom renovations — old tile, vanities, tubs, and underlayment add up fast
  • Full home remodels — multiple rooms mean multiple loads of debris
  • Flooring replacement — hardwood, tile, and carpet removal creates heavy, bulky waste
  • Roofing projects — shingles and underlayment are dense and require the right dumpster size
  • Room additions — framing scraps, drywall, and insulation fill up a dumpster quickly

Choosing the Right Dumpster Size for Your Paradise Valley Renovation

Picking the right dumpster size is one of the most important decisions you’ll make. Too small, and you’ll need an extra haul. Too large, and you’re paying for space you don’t need. However, our team at Roll Offs Today makes this easy.

We offer five dumpster sizes to match any project. Here’s a breakdown of each option and when it makes sense to use it:

10 Yard Dumpster

This is our smallest option. It works well for small cleanouts, minor demo work, and single-room projects. For example, a bathroom refresh or a small drywall repair fits comfortably in a 10 yard dumpster. It also handles furniture, building materials, and household garbage.

15 Yard Dumpster

The 15 yard dumpster is a great fit for medium-sized cleanups. Think flooring removal, roofing tear-offs on a smaller home, or a modest renovation in one area of your property. It bridges the gap between small and mid-size projects effectively.

20 Yard Dumpster

This is our most popular size for home remodeling projects. It handles kitchen upgrades, large junk removal, and multi-room renovations. Additionally, it works well for larger flooring or cabinetry replacements throughout a home.

30 Yard Dumpster

For major renovations, construction debris, or commercial cleanouts, the 30 yard dumpster is the right call. It gives contractors the capacity they need to keep a job site clean without constant swaps. As a result, projects stay on schedule.

40 Yard Dumpster

This is our largest option. It’s built for large-scale construction projects and commercial demolition. If you’re managing a full property renovation or a significant commercial build-out in the Paradise Valley area, the 40 yard dumpster keeps up with your volume.

What You Can and Cannot Put in a Renovation Dumpster

Understanding what goes in your dumpster saves time and avoids extra fees. Most renovation debris is perfectly acceptable. However, certain materials require special handling under Arizona waste disposal regulations.

Accepted Materials

The following items are generally accepted in a roll-off dumpster for renovation projects:

  • Drywall and plaster
  • Wood framing and trim
  • Flooring — tile, hardwood, laminate, carpet
  • Cabinetry and countertops
  • Roofing shingles and underlayment
  • Insulation (non-hazardous)
  • Furniture and general household items
  • Concrete and masonry (check size limits with us)

Materials That Require Special Handling

Some materials cannot go into a standard roll-off dumpster. These include:

  • Hazardous chemicals and solvents
  • Asbestos-containing materials
  • Lead paint debris (requires certified disposal)
  • Batteries and electronics
  • Tires
  • Liquids of any kind

Dumpster Placement Tips for Paradise Valley Properties

Paradise Valley homes often feature long driveways, gated entries, and landscaped yards. Therefore, planning where to place your dumpster before delivery is important. A little prep goes a long way.

Best Placement Practices

Here are some practical tips for placing your roll-off dumpster on a Paradise Valley property:

  • Choose a flat, stable surface — driveways are ideal; avoid soft landscaping or grass
  • Keep it accessible — make sure our truck can reach the drop spot without obstacles
  • Protect your driveway — consider plywood boards under the dumpster to prevent surface wear
  • Check HOA rules — some Paradise Valley communities have guidelines on dumpster placement or visibility
  • Avoid blocking traffic — never place a dumpster where it blocks a public road or fire lane

In some cases, you may need a permit to place a dumpster on a public street in Arizona. However, most placements on private driveways do not require a permit. Contact your local municipality to confirm before delivery if you’re unsure.

Renovation Dumpster Rental Tips for Arizona Contractors

Contractors working in Paradise Valley and across the Phoenix metro area know that job site efficiency matters. Time is money, and a cluttered worksite costs both. Here are a few tips to get the most out of your dumpster rental:

  • Order early — schedule your dumpster delivery to arrive before demo begins, not after
  • Load heavy items first — place dense materials like concrete and tile at the bottom
  • Break down large pieces — flatten cardboard and cut lumber to fit more in the container
  • Don’t overfill — debris must stay below the fill line for safe transport
  • Separate hazardous materials — keep prohibited items off to the side for proper disposal
  • Communicate pickup timing — let us know your project timeline so we can plan accordingly

Additionally, Arizona’s summer heat adds urgency to debris removal. Rotting organic material and standing waste in high temperatures creates odor and pest issues fast. As a result, timely pickup matters more here than in cooler climates.
